My Samsung RS265TDRS side by side Refrigerator side Not Cooling. Freezer is fine.

Get a high power wet/dry shop vacuum cleaner and use the blower side to blow through the vents from freezer to refrigerator. The frost on the "evaporator" acts as an insulator, no matter how slight. You need to do a process of elimination of individual components in the defrost circuit and test for conditions, which I call the three "C's": Circuit Condition, or Component. This tactic can be applied in any electromechanical device. With the Wet/Dry high power vacuum cleaner blower end, use it to defrost the evaporator completely, if you can have someone put a hair dryer or heat gun on the suction side of the wet/dry, it will speed up the process. Afterwards, check that the freezer evaporator fan is running and that all cowlings are installed and clear. Close the freezer and put your hand on the top part of the refrigerator and feel for cool air from the vent. Then open the freezer door and the draft should increase quite a bit, if not, you have a clogged ventilation. Check to see that your defrost kicks in for no less than 10 minutes in a 10 hour window. Usually the defrost timer runs for 6 to 10 hours and a defrost cycle runs for 10 to 30 minutes. Be careful and don't burn yourself because the defrost heater has around 40 ohms of resistance, which equates to around 360 Watts of heat. If a 100 Watt light bulb can burn you, imagine 3.6 times that amount. The defrost timer operates the defrost heater, or the compressor motor and fans, but not both. So, if the fans are not running, the defrost heater should be energized, if the defrost bi-metal thermostat switch is working properly. Said switch should be changed in no more than a 10 year run because they are rated to run 10,000 times, which equates to 9 years 1-1/2 months. It's similar to a vehicles thermostat, if you change the water pump, you need to change the thermostat too because it is a mechanical device working under the laws of thermodynamics, and the laws of physics are not just really good ideas. So, to start off the bat, if you are going to begin to troubleshoot and do your own repairs, start by buying said switch. It costs from around $4 to $75 depending on your manufacturer. Get a similar switch and piggyback it over your existing switch as a trouble shooting tool, over 75% of the chances its that, but always confirm your diagnosis then confirm the bad part with proper tests. After the repair, confirm the repair, never try to second guess yourself because it will bite you. Be aware of the high voltages present, and the sharp fins of the evaporator. If the switch, and/or the heater are good then it mght be your defrost timer. Disconnect the timer and jumper between #4 and #1, that will run the defrost heater if the switch is good. Jumper #4 and #2 will run the compressor motor and fans. Never, ever jumper #4 and #3 because you will experience something very bad, like a loud bright spark arc as it melts your jumper and hopefully trips your house circuit breaker and not electrocute you. What do I do,my Samsung freezer is working but not the refrigerator which is not cooling,how much should the setting be on both

The normal setting for freezer and fresh food side is 5. A very common cause of loss of cooling in the fresh food side is the vent are blocked for cool air exchange from the freezer. Find the two vents to and from the freezer to fresh food side and make sure they are not blocked. Most problems can be solved by decluttering freezer and fresh food side. Next check to see if the evaporator fan is running. This fan provides the push for air circulation through the vent dampers in this type of refrigerator. What does it mean when my samsung side by side refrigerator displays 5 E

5E Means Fridge Defrost Sensor Error. You will probably have to call an Engineer because this does not necessarily mean the defrost sensor is faulty and you would need to check that the evaporator and drain heaters are working, the thermal fuse for the heaters is ok and if they are fine, the sensor resistance should be checked.

Fridge not cooling

You have probably dumped the unit now but here are the most likely faults: 1. Defrost Heater (there are probably two in series, one on evaporator and one in drain hole so if one fails, neither work). You remove power, use an Ohmmeter and measure the resistance of the heaters which should be really low <20 ohms. 2. Thermal fuse (if this blows, it must be replaced properly and insulated from the heater). Again, a low Ohm reading would be required. 3. Ice blockage in drain hole (pour a small amount of warm water and ensure it goes down into the tray below compressor where it evaporates away). 4. An error is detected due to a faulty sensor or fan (if it has a display, it may have a diagnostic mode and instructions on back of unit). There could be two sensors and they are usually the same type. One would be for fridge temperature and one for the defrost temperature. You can again use an ohmmeter and check that you are getting similar readings from each (they will be a little different due to being different temperatures and you can warm them with your hands and see the resistance alter a bit). Lastly the main board which are generally pretty robust and you have already changed.
